WebJun 7, 2024 · The Industry placement card is designed to support those that are enrolled on T levels (England), Traineeships (England), Foundation and Progression Qualifications (Wales) as well as sandwich degrees. …

WebApr 28, 2024 · To apply for the CSCS Industry Placement Card, you must be enrolled in a construction-related qualification that requires a minimum 30-day work placement and have passed the CITB Health Safety and Environment test for Operatives within the last two years.
